Trump deploys law-and-order case to boost Whatley in North Carolina Senate race

TL;DR Summary
Trump held a Gastonia rally to push Michael Whatley for the Senate, painting Democrats as soft on crime and using crime-victim visuals to energize his MAGA base, amid polls showing Roy Cooper ahead and Whatley lagging in fundraising; the NC race could determine Senate control and marks a continued push by Trump in GOP campaigns.
